Juan Pablo Galavis from The Bachelor was born in Ithaca, New York and he is a Venezuelan American. He is known for being a retired professional soccer midfielder and the first Latino star of the ABC-TV reality show, The Bachelor. He starred in The Bachelor season 18, which premiered in 2014. Since then, he has mostly stayed far away from the reality TV world. Here is more about his background and the ups and downs he has had since 2014.

The Bachelor's Juan Pablo Galavis is currently 39. He was born on August 5, 1991, which makes him a Leo. He readily admits to his love of soccer, but the New York-born athlete is also known for not saying the L-word... or proposing to Nikki Ferrell at the end of the season. It all started back in 2013 when fans were introduced to Juan on The Bachelorette season starring Desiree Hartsock. After that, ABC picked him to be The Bachelor season 18's leading man. During the show, he was called out by fantasy suite date Andi Dorfman for not trying. Andi disliked that Juan insisted things were "OK" between them, and she responded to him with, "I left behind family and friends, a job. I missed a wedding and things. I did that all willingly. I put myself out there. It's not OK. You saying it's OK comes off as you not having feelings." She describes Juan in her first book as "honest to the point of offensive, entitled to the point of elitism, and pompous to the point of disgust." The soccer player is also known for other controversies within the world of The Bachelor, one of them is related to Clare Crowley. He supposedly told her that he didn't love her but enjoyed getting intimate with her. Towards the end of the season, the 39-year-old picked pediatric nurse Nikki. However, due to the lack of proposal and acceptance of love, the relationship ended in October 2014.

On August 7, 2017, Juan Pablo from The Bachelor settled down with Osmariel Villalobos. She is a Venezuelan model and the pair spent two years together. In March 2020, Osmariel confirmed their divorce. Juan shares a daughter named Camila Valentina Galavis with his ex-girlfriend, Carla Rodríguez.
